Nourish leadership in health care

Nourish is changing the way food is served in health care settings — not just for the well-being of the patients, but for the people caring for them; for growers and food producers; for communities; and for the planet we all share.

Change Happens Through the Nourish Commons

Transforming food systems requires more than ideas—it requires implementation, collaboration, and shared learning.

Through the Nourish Commons, members access working groups, communities of practice, implementation tools, menu supports, webinars, and learning resources.

Together, we’re advancing policy and systems change by connecting local action with provincial and national conversations on food, health, sustainability, and procurement.

Nourish Food for Health Symposium
October 7–8, 2026 | Vancouver, BC

Nourish’s 2026 Symposium brings together leaders, practitioners, innovators, and changemakers from across health care, food systems, philanthropy, Indigenous communities, and government to explore how food can transform health care.

Together, we’ll examine how commitments to planetary health, sustainability, reconciliation, and community well-being translate into procurement decisions, menus, and meaningful action.

Food has the power to heal, connect, and nourish.

Picture a simple hospital tray, not just as a means to serve meals, but a platform for improving food and health care systems. In Canada, this is a four-billion-dollar opportunity each year.

Change initially happens one hospital tray at a time, and as momentum builds, systems—big and small—are transformed.
